Insider Selling: Automatic Data Processing (NASDAQ:ADP) CEO Sells 29,810 Shares of Stock

Key Points

  • CEO Maria Black sold 29,810 ADP shares for approximately $8.4 million at an average price of $280.91, reducing her direct ownership by about 27%. The sale was conducted under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.
  • ADP exceeded quarterly expectations, reporting $2.64 in earnings per share and $5.47 billion in revenue, with revenue up 6.8% year over year. The company also declared a quarterly dividend of $1.70 per share, equivalent to a 2.4% annualized yield.
  • Analyst sentiment remains broadly neutral, with an average rating of “Hold” and a consensus price target of $273.50, below the stock’s reported $283.53 opening price.

Automatic Data Processing, Inc. (NASDAQ:ADP - Get Free Report) CEO Maria Black sold 29,810 shares of Automatic Data Processing stock in a transaction that occurred on Wednesday, September 2nd. The stock was sold at an average price of $280.91, for a total value of $8,373,927.10. Following the sale, the chief executive officer directly owned 80,624 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$22,648,087.84. The trade was a 26.99%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

Automatic Data Processing (NASDAQ:ADP -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 29th. The business services provider reported $2.64 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.59 by $0.05. Automatic Data Processing had a return on equity of 71.34% and a net margin of 20.11%.The firm had revenue of $5.47 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$5.44 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$2.26 EPS. The company's quarterly revenue was up 6.8% compared to the same quarter last year. Automatic Data Processing has set its FY 2027 guidance at 12.120-12.340 EPS. Research analysts expect that Automatic Data Processing, Inc. will post 12.26 EPS for the current year.

Automatic Data Processing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, October 1st. Investors of record on Friday, September 11th will be given a dividend of $1.70 per share. This represents a $6.80 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.4%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, September 11th. Automatic Data Processing's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 62.16%.

About Automatic Data Processing

(Get Free Report)

Automatic Data Processing, Inc (ADP) is a global provider of cloud-based human capital management (HCM) and payroll solutions. Founded in 1949 and headquartered in Roseland, New Jersey, ADP began as a payroll processing company and has evolved into a diversified provider of workforce management, HR, benefits administration, tax and compliance services, and analytics for employers of all sizes.

ADP's product portfolio includes payroll processing and tax filing, time and attendance systems, benefits administration, talent management, and HR outsourcing.
